Latest Properties

Featured Properties

Lucayan Towers South
Lucayan Towers South
$ 70,000
  • Grand Bahama, Bahamas
Tuscan Shores
Tuscan Shores
$ 359,000
  • Nassau / Paradise Island, Bahamas
Whale Point
Whale Point
$ 50,000
  • Eleuthera, Bahamas
Devil's Point
Devil's Point
$ 50,000
  • Cat Island, Bahamas